Abstract
The invention discloses a body-repairing lotion for improving hair perikeratinization and a preparation method thereof, belonging to the technical field and consisting of the following raw materials in proportion: the content of urea is 10-20%; the content of tocopherol (vitamin E) is 0.05-1%; the content of the polydimethylsiloxane is 1% -5%; the content of squalane is 2% -5%; the content of the emollient is 1% -10%; the content of allantoin is 0.1-2%; the content of the humectant is 1-10%; the content of glycerin is 1% -5%. Background
Peritrichoderma, also known as follicular keratosis, pore keratosis, chicken skin and the like, is a quite common skin problem, is a somatotropic inheritance with abnormal keratinization metabolism, has the incidence rate of 40-50 percent, is mainly better to be found on the outer side surface of an upper arm and the side surface of a thigh, and even on the outer side surface of an elbow and the side surface of a shank in severe cases, seems like the phenomenon that horny substances are accumulated on the opening of the hair follicle, and also has the phenomenon of redness or swelling around the skin in severe cases, and the horny substances of the skin in autumn and winter and the phenomenon of thickening the chicken skin are more serious, and some symptoms even the ichthyosis are shown.
The keratosis of the hair periphery is a quite common skin problem and is related to cutin, so that the common improvement method is to take an exfoliating ointment as the first choice, most of the existing products in the market contain salicylic acid, tartaric acid and other raw materials with strong exfoliating effect, and the cutin is thinned, sensitive, reddish and easily sunburned due to long-term use of the products, so that the safety is poor, and the skin can be damaged more greatly.

In order to achieve the purpose, the invention provides the following technical scheme: a body-repairing lotion for improving hair circumference angulation is composed of the following raw materials in proportion: the content of urea is 10-20%; the content of tocopherol (vitamin E) is 0.05-1%; the content of the polydimethylsiloxane is 1% -5%; the content of squalane is 2% -5%; the content of the emollient is 1% -10%; the content of allantoin is 0.1-2%; the content of the humectant is 1-10%; the content of glycerol is 1% -5%; the content of the lysate of the fermentation product of the second split yeast is 1 to 5 percent; 0.1% -2% of ceramide 3; 0 to 0.5 percent of thickening agent and 1 to 5 percent of emulsifier; chelating agent content of 0.01-0.2%; the content of 1, 2-hexanediol is 0.01-0.2%; the balance of water.
Further, the emollient is selected from one or more of the following: shea butter, jojoba seed oil, triethyl citrate, caprylic/capric triglyceride, coco-caprylic/capric triglyceride, cetostearyl alcohol, triglycerides of C10-18 fatty acids, lauroyl lysine.
Further, the humectant is selected from one or more of the following: yeast fermentation product, butanediol, panthenol, and methyl propylene glycol.
Further, the thickener is selected from one or more of the following: colloidal oat flour, xanthan gum, ammonium acryloyldimethyltaurate/VP copolymer.
Further, the emulsifier is selected from one or more of the following: methyl glucose sesquistearate, sucrose stearate, hydrogenated lecithin, cetearyl olive oleate, sorbitan olive oleate, glyceryl caprylate.
Further, the chelating agent is selected from one or more of the following: caprylyl hydroximic acid, propylene glycol and EDTA disodium.
Further, water, butylene glycol, panthenol, methyl propylene glycol, glycerin, caprylyl hydroxamic acid, propylene glycol, 1, 2-hexanediol, allantoin, urea, colloidal oat flour, xanthan gum, and ammonium acryloyldimethyl taurate/VP copolymer constitute the aqueous phase raw material.
Further, triethyl citrate, shea butter, caprylic/capric triglyceride, disodium edta, coco-caprylate/caprate, cetostearyl alcohol, triglycerides of C10-18 fatty acids, lauroyl lysine, polydimethylsiloxane, jojoba oil, methylgluco-sesquistearate, sucrose stearate, hydrogenated lecithin, cetostearyl olive oleate, sorbitan olive oleate, glyceryl caprylate, and squalane constitute the oil phase raw materials.
Another technique proposed by the present invention, including a method for preparing a body conditioner for improving keratosis pilaris periderm, comprises the steps of:
s1: weighing oil phase raw materials, pouring the weighed oil phase raw materials into a feeding hopper, grinding the oil phase raw materials, conveying the ground oil phase raw materials into a temperature-rising oil phase pot by a screw conveyor, measuring and pouring filtered water flow into water phase raw materials, pouring the water phase raw materials into a water phase pot, indirectly heating the water phase pot and the oil phase pot to 80 ℃ through steam respectively, stirring the oil phase raw materials and the water phase raw materials to be uniformly mixed after the oil phase raw materials and the water phase raw materials are completely dissolved and reach the specified temperature, and keeping the temperature for later use through automatic adjustment of an automatic temperature control valve;
s2: feeding the water phase and the oil phase in the water phase pot and the oil phase pot into an emulsifying pot through a water phase pipeline, a valve, a pump and a flowmeter, mutually permeating the water phase and the oil phase under the action of pre-emulsifying stirring from slow to fast to form a water-in-oil transparent emulsifying matrix, stirring at 80 ℃ for 5-10 minutes, homogenizing for 10-20 minutes, cooling, adding a schizosaccharomyces cerevisiae fermentation product lysate, ceramide 3, a saccharomyces fermentation product and tocopherol (vitamin E) when the temperature is reduced to 45-50 ℃, and homogenizing for 5-10 minutes to obtain a semi-finished product;
s3: and (5) cooling the semi-finished product of S2 to below 35 ℃, sampling, inspecting, discharging after the semi-finished product is qualified, and filling to obtain the finished product.

Water-phase raw materials: 586.1g of water, 10g of butanediol, 10g of panthenol, 10g of methylpropanediol, 30g of glycerol, 0.2g of octanohydroxamic acid, 1g of propylene glycol, 1g of 1, 2-hexanediol, 10g of allantoin, 200g of urea, 1g of colloidal oat flour, 1g of xanthan gum, 0.5g of ammonium acryloyldimethyltaurate/VP copolymer.
Oil phase raw materials: 1g triethyl citrate, 5g shea butter, 5g caprylic/capric triglyceride, 0.2g disodium EDTA, 5g coco-caprylate/caprate, 10g cetostearyl alcohol, 5g triglyceride C10-18, 5g lauroyl lysine, 20g polydimethylsiloxane, 5g jojoba seed oil, 5g methyl glucose sesquistearate, 5g sucrose stearate, 5g hydrogenated lecithin, 5g cetostearyl olive oleate, 5g sorbitan olive oleate, 2g glyceryl caprylate, 20g squalane.
The urea has the functions of moisturizing, removing aged cutin, increasing the water retention of cuticle, having super-strong water locking capability, moistening dry skin area, reducing water loss of epidermis layer or outer skin, helping skin cell regeneration, and enhancing skin protection function and health.
Tocopherol (vitamin E) can protect the human body from free radicals. It can scavenge free radicals and protect unsaturated fatty acids from oxidation. Can promote the proliferation of capillary vessels, improve the peripheral blood circulation, increase the oxygen supply of tissues, accelerate the cell renewal speed and enhance the elasticity and glossiness of skin. Scientists have also found that vitamin E has some anti-uv function in addition to being effective against aging of the skin, and for some people with light allergy, vitamin E can improve the resistance and improve the moisture of the skin.
Squalane is extracted from deep sea shark liver or olive oil, is a natural ingredient of skin, has better inoxidizability and stimulation immunity, can dissolve with moisture and grease in the skin fast mutually, form natural skin protection barrier, stability is splendid, can not take place the oxidation with air, ultraviolet ray etc. can effectively protect skin not receive the infringement of foreign matter, splendid osmotic force, the efficient carries oxygen nature, can adjust the water and oil balance of skin, avoid the skin coarse, dark, resume the tender sense of touch of skin originally. Is especially suitable for cold seasons, is a skin lubricating oil, and can supplement natural sebum of skin.
Allantoin is a non-toxic, tasteless, non-irritant and non-allergenic white powder, is an anti-allergic component, has high safety, is mainly used as a skin conditioner and a protective agent, and can help skin to resist inflammation, relieve and promote cell repair. Allantoin can reduce the adhesion of stratum corneum cells and accelerate epidermal cell renewal. Some cosmetics containing fruit acid and vitamin A with irritation or after-sun repair products with anti-inflammatory and sedative effects are added with allantoin to enhance the repair capability.
The lysate of the yeast fermentation product of the bifidus is cultured, inactivated and decomposed by bifidobacterium to obtain metabolites, cytoplasmic fragments, cell wall components and polysaccharide complexes. Has strong immunosuppressive activity, can promote DNA repair, can effectively protect skin from being damaged by ultraviolet rays, is used for skin care, sun protection and after-sun care products of emulsion, water-based and hydroalcoholic systems, and helps to prevent photoaging of epidermis and dermis. The yeast fermentation product lysate can generate small molecules which comprise vitamin B group, minerals, amino acids and the like and are beneficial to skin care, and the yeast essence is high-quality yeast essence only used for skin care. It has effects in promoting metabolism of stratum corneum, capturing free radicals, inhibiting lipid peroxidation, whitening skin, and resisting aging. The product is rich in nutrients, and has skin nourishing effect.
Ceramide 3 has good effects of moisturizing and repairing skin, is an important skin-activating component in the horny layer, and can enhance the skin barrier and rebuild cells. More ceramide is particularly needed in irritated skin, and it has been shown that rubbing a product containing a ceramide component reduces redness and swelling and loss of moisture through the skin, which acts to enhance the skin barrier.

Example two:
in order to verify that the present invention can be used for a long period of time and can improve the hair circumference angulation, the following experiment was performed.
Summary of the experimental methods:
30 volunteers are selected for the research, the age is distributed between 20 years and 35 years, cosmetics can be used according to the standard, the evaluation work can be completed according to the requirements by matching with workers, the expression capability is certain, the feeling after use can be truly reflected, the application is carried out on the keratosis part of the hair circumference 1 time every day, and the test time is 45 days.
Evaluation criteria:
(1) relieving perifolliculosis: the using effect is reported every 5 days, and the effect is eliminated, relieved and ineffective. Wherein the basic elimination of the keratosis pilaris is judged as elimination; the elimination of part of the peritrichous angulation is judged to be relieved; the hair circle angulation was judged to be ineffective if it did not decrease or decreased less significantly.
(2) Long-term use conditions: the test was completed with good or poor evaluation of the use. Wherein a heavy red blood color, burning, stinging or more severe reaction is judged to be poor; no obvious discomfort was judged to be good.
Table: evaluation result of Effect of alleviating perifolliculosis
From the above experiments, it can be seen that the body care lotion of the present invention has an obvious effect of alleviating perihair keratinization.
